Output 84fb1ab1ed3acc05bac2303c019e4ecbe047ffb5941bf5d768e358a639eb53ad:1

value
3726368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f81e97b5de132fe629804875d0a4fe8120485ac9 OP_EQUAL
address
3QJx9jJNYDw4hNkYd7fYKgyyHgG7biPAbS
transaction
84fb1ab1ed3acc05bac2303c019e4ecbe047ffb5941bf5d768e358a639eb53ad
spent
true